RCM for the construction of novel steroid-like polycyclic systems. 1. Studies on the synthesis of a PreD3-D3 transition state analogue

Abstract

Natural and nonnatural polycyclic systems containing eight-membered carbocycles constitute a large class of compounds of importance in organic chemistry, biology, and medicine. Here we describe a new strategy by which complex polycyclic steroid-like systems can be constructed on the steroid CD framework, by a combination of RCM and Heck cyclizations. The method is exemplified by its application to the stereoselective synthesis of 6-8-6 fused carbocyclic systems that mimic the putative transition structure of the isomerization of previtamin D3 to vitamin D3.
